    Once youve generated a list of potential career options, you can take a closer look at what each job entails to learn whether it would be right for you. Enter a job title in CareerOneStops Occupation Profile tool to get details on the occupation, including a job description, required experience, education or training, earnings potential, and job outlook.

    The U.S. Department of Labors Occupational Outlook Handbook is a career guide with information on occupation groups and individual jobs. It provides details on what workers do on the job, the work environment, training, education, and certification needed to get started in the occupation, median pay, and expected job prospects.

    Holland Code Career Test

    The Holland Code self-assessment examines your suitability with different careers based on six occupational themes: Realistic, Investigative, Artistic, Social, Enterprising, and Conventional. The test identifies your top interest area and how it compares to the other areas, and what this means for your career interests. This test clocks in at 20 minutes.

    1. 123 Career Test

    The Test Structure:

    This is a simple, free, 15-minute, interactive career aptitude and personality test combined. All the test questions are visual-based, which means you just have to look at pictures of people doing work-related tasks and pick yes or no depending on whether you enjoy that particular task.

    What This Test Reveals:

    The 123 Career Test provides you with a list of 20 jobs that match your personality. Your personality type is based on the Holland code, which is a set of personality types that psychologist, Dr. John L Holland, created. The Holland code has six personality types Realistic,Investigative, Artistic, Social, Enterprising, and Conventional . Your Holland Code could combine 2 or 3 of the Holland personality types.

    How Reliable Are Free Career Choice Tests

    Personality Tests and Career Choice (excerpt)

    There are some pointers regarding the reliability of free career choice tests. For instance, the length of the test is important. In order to assess your personality and work preferences, quite a large number of questions is needed. A career choice test of only ten questions can never give a reliable career choice advice.

    The origin of a free test also tells you a lot about its reliability. If the test is clearly developed for commercial purposes and there are advertisements for certain products in the test, the purpose is obviously not giving you fitting career advice.

    Eysenck Personality Questionnaire Revised

    EPQ-R, developed by Hans and Sybil Eysenck, consists of 100 yes or no questions. A shorter version, EPQ-RS, which only has 48 questions, is also available. Both aim to assess your personality on three different temperament scales: neuroticism-stability, extroversion-introversion and psychoticism-socialization.

    What Is A Career Aptitude Test

    A career aptitude test is a test you take to learn more about yourself and to discover what careers you have the potential to excel in.

    Career aptitude tests are usually taken online, in the form of a detailed quiz that covers various questions.

    The goal of these questions is to uncover your personality, values, skills, motivations, and preferences, and match them with the most-fitting professional fields and careers paths for you.

    The Career Resources Questionnaire

    The Career Resources Questionnaire is a free questionnaire that assesses the resources of an individual critical to their employability.

    It is also used to promote personal success in careers by discovering weaknesses, barriers, and strengths.

    The results provide a personal career resources profile. They include detailed information on each career resource, including why each resource is important to achieve a successful career and suggested activities that can be used to develop them.

    The questionnaire is available in English and German and can be accessed on the Cresogo website.

    When To Try A Personality Test

    Personality tests can be useful in transitional moments of your career. Whether you are looking for your first job or you’re interested in a career change, an assessment can be a good way to discern which choices might be ideal for you.

    If you already know what kind of work you want to do, a career or personality test can still be helpful.

    It can show you whether you need more training or experience. It can reveal what skills you have that make you a strong candidate for a specific job. At the very least, they can help you to write a more effective resume and cover letter.

    None of these tests will provide you with a definitive answer on what you should do with your life. Rather, they can be a tool in your overall career planning, helping you to make a better-informed choice.

    Make A Career Choice That Suits Your Personality Type

    Are you trying to to pursue? Then you should find out what your personality type is. Certain occupations are more suitable for particular types than others are. However, personality should not be the only factor you consider when choosing a career. A self-assessment should also look at your values, interests, and aptitudes. These four factors taken together serve as a better way to find the right career than any one of them does alone.
